Transaction 886714690fe7e6011b59998de2e57975b7129cf3bf8db7d153eb6fc948ee4eb8
1 Input
1 Output
-
886714690fe7e6011b59998de2e57975b7129cf3bf8db7d153eb6fc948ee4eb8:0
- value
- 2859596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 691022e4298d907ab19268afb6376108d929d8e2 OP_EQUAL
- address
- 3BGYCrZWiitJwUvCoT3x9DcPf8LiafJyEK